WWEs SummerSlam weekend is getting the late-night comedy treatment again with Tony Hinchcliffe at the helm, but not everyone behind the scenes is thrilled about his return.

The company announced that WWE Late Night Featuring Tony Hinchcliffe will take place Saturday, August 2 at 11 PM ET from the Bergen Performing Arts Center in Englewood, New Jersey. The closed-door event promises comics, entertainers, WWE Superstars, and huge surprisesbut unlike WrestleMania weekend, this one isnt a roast.

The dig is aimed at the Roast of WrestleMania earlier this year in Las Vegas, where Hinchcliffe roasted WWE stars like The Miz, Sami Zayn, and Paul Heyman. While the show drew laughs from fans, it clearly left some in the company less than eager to revisit that format.

Tickets for the SummerSlam weekend comedy show go on presale Monday, June 30 at 10 AM ET, with general public sales starting July 1.
